Industrial gutter rep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and restoring the drainage systems that run along the edges of commercial, industrial, and large residential properties. These services typically include fixing leaks, replacing damaged sections, securing loose hangers, and clearing blockages to ensure gutters function properly. Properly maintained gutters are essential for directing rainwater away from building foundations, preventing water damage, and reducing the risk of structural issues. Service providers who specialize in gutter repair have the expertise to assess the condition of existing systems and recommend appropriate solutions to keep drainage functioning efficiently.
Many common problems can be addressed through professional gutter repair. Over time, gutters may develop leaks, cracks, or rust that compromise their ability to channel water effectively. Sagging or loose gutters can cause water to spill over the sides, leading to erosion or damage to the building’s exterior. Blockages caused by debris or pests can also obstruct flow, increasing the risk of water pooling and potential leaks. Local contractors can identify these issues during an inspection and perform targeted repairs to prevent further damage, ensuring the property remains protected during heavy rains or storms.

The overview below groups typical Industrial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kissimmee,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s in Kissimmee range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as resealing or patching, fall within this middle range, making them accessible for most homeowners.
Moderate Maintenance - Mid-sized projects like replacing sections of damaged gutters or installing gutter guards gener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to extend gutter lifespan without full replacement.
Full Gutter Replacement - Complete replacement of an entire gutter system in Kissimmee can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, especially for larger or more complex properties. Fewer projects reach the highest tiers, which are reserved for extensive, custom installations.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ate gutter repairs or custom installations can exceed $5,000, depending on property size and specific requirements. Such projects are less frequent but may be necessary for historic or multi-story buildings.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that gutters need repair? Indicators include sagging, leaks, overflowing during rain, or visible damage like cracks and rust on the gutters.
Can damaged gutters cause other issues around a property? Yes, broken or clogged gutters can lead to water damage, foundation problems, and soil erosion near the building.
What types of gutter repairs do local contractors typically handle? They often address issues such as sealing leaks, replacing damaged sections, fixing sagging gutters, and clearing blockages.
Is it necessary to replace entire gutters if only a section is damaged? Not always; many local service providers can repair specific sections without the need for full gutter replacement.
